    While there are many f2p games out there, which limit you for being f2p, The Old Republic`s model is really bad, imho. They even limit how many skill slots you can have in your action bar, which in turn limits your gameplay, because you have to carefully select your skills and might not even be able to use certain skills at all because you cannot drag them into your action bar as you have not enough space for them. F2p in TOR is not worth it, P2P if you want to enjoy the game.

    What I suggest you do is give the game a chance by subscribing for one month. Then cancel your subscription immediately. This way, you get to play 30 days on a premium account, get 500 cartel coins and get 'free reign' on what the game actually has to offer. Once the 30 days is up, you will get to play on for free as a Preferred Member. Though you will have less things, as a PM, you get much more than you do as a solely FTP player.

    After I hadn't played the game for two years, I subscribed to it again 1.5 months ago. It's quite fun still. A bit getting used to with the changes, but overall pretty nice. Especially that I got 2600 cartel coins plus my subscription coins, on top of my referral and security key coins, I got the 'necessities' in the Cartel which improves my game greatly. On-ship GTN, mail box and vendor, as well as 10 minute CD on my quick travel and a number of other things.
